"The Aging Heart" is Free Educational Program by Hanover Hospital and Penn State Heart and Vascular Institute
April 21, 2010 -
“The Aging Heart,” a free community program will be presented on May 6, at 6:30 p.m., at Cross Keys Village – The Brethren Home Community Nicarry Meeting House, 2990 Carlisle Pike, New Oxford, PA.
Guest presenters include Sadia Baqai, M.D., and Soraya M. Samii, M.D., Ph.D. Dr. Baqai is a Geriatric Medicine specialist at Hanover Medical Group Adult Medicine, Geriatrics and Infectious Disease, in Hanover. Dr. Samii is a Cardiologist at Penn State Heart and Vascular Institute – Milton S. Hershey Medical Center, in Hershey, PA
Drs. Baqai and Samii will discuss the management of cardiac risk factors such as high blood pressure and cholesterol disorders, as well as the latest treatment options available for coronary heart disease and heart rhythm abnormalities.
The presentation is made possible by the partnership of Hanover Hospital and Penn State Hershey Medical Center Heart and Vascular Institute, which brings the highest level of cardiovascular care to patients in the Greater Hanover area.
